SU RRE Microgrant Application
This online form is the application for the Stronger United funds. These funds are intended for face to face events hosted by active educator local associations. Retired chapters and student chapters will not be considered for funding at this time. Only complete applications will be considered. Please contact
membersmatter@ieanea.org
with questions about how to apply, the process, etc.
